Rumah  >  Soal Jawab  >  teks badan

java - 既然有参构造方法中,参数可以通过new 赋值,为什么还要通过参数赋值给未初始化的成员变量来输出结果?

PHP中文网PHP中文网2741 hari yang lalu542

membalas semua(2)saya akan balas

  • 大家讲道理

    大家讲道理2017-04-18 10:52:06

    Anda mungkin bercakap tentang memberikan nilai secara langsung semasa menulis medan. Ini serupa dengan memberikan nilai dalam pembina. Walau bagaimanapun, menulisnya secara langsung di medan biasanya dianggap sebagai nilai lalai Jika anda perlu menghantar nilai yang berbeza mengikut situasi, anda memerlukan pembina.

    balas
    0
  • PHPz

    PHPz2017-04-18 10:52:06

    Jika anda mempunyai berbilang pembina, dan sesetengah pembina tidak memulakan beberapa pembolehubah ahli, dan pembolehubah ahli yang selebihnya tidak mempunyai nilai lalai yang ditetapkan, sesuatu mungkin menjadi salah

    balas
    0
  • Batalbalas